Possible teaser websites for two popular Square Enix franchises appear

A few days ago some new teasers from Square Enix went live on the web. Speculations are running wild about then, but it’s pretty safe to assume we can be sure of what they are. Could this be a tease for the finale of the “Lightning saga. The first being a screen shot on Square […]